On 6 June 2026, Kochi’s Club Zoro will host SubCULTR, a Mathrubhumi group initiative by Kappa CULTR, featuring Monophonik. The night promises music, conversations and a vibrant energy that brings people together, adding a spark of cultural dynamism to the city’s creative pulse.
